Cloud storage solutions are not one-size-fits-all. Different types cater to specific needs and preferences. We'll explore the key categories:
Personal Cloud Storage: Designed for individual use, these solutions offer easy file sharing, photo storage, and backup capabilities. Popular examples include Dropbox, Google Drive, and iCloud.
Business Cloud Storage: Tailored for businesses of all sizes, these solutions often include robust security features, advanced collaboration tools, and scalable storage options. Examples include Microsoft OneDrive for Business and Amazon Web Services (AWS).
Specialized Cloud Storage: Certain industries require specific cloud storage solutions, like healthcare providers needing HIPAA-compliant storage or financial institutions demanding stringent security protocols. These solutions are often custom-built or tailored to meet unique regulatory requirements.
Selecting the most suitable cloud storage solution requires careful consideration of several factors:
Storage Capacity: Assess your current and future storage needs to avoid running out of space.
Security Protocols: Evaluate the provider's security measures, including encryption and access controls, to protect sensitive data.
Pricing Models: Understand the different pricing tiers and ensure they align with your budget.
Scalability: Choose a solution that can grow with your needs, whether it's increasing your storage space or adding users.
Ease of Use: Select a solution that seamlessly integrates with your existing workflow, minimizing learning curves.
Customer Support: Look for providers with responsive and helpful customer support in case of issues.
Data security is paramount when choosing a cloud storage solution. A strong security posture is a hallmark of a golden cloud solution. Key aspects include:
Data Encryption: Ensuring your data is encrypted both in transit and at rest is crucial for protecting it from unauthorized access.
Access Controls: Implementing robust access control mechanisms limits who can access your data and prevents unauthorized modifications.
Regular Security Audits: Regular security audits by the provider can identify and address potential vulnerabilities.
Compliance Standards: For businesses in regulated industries, compliance with specific standards (e.g., HIPAA, GDPR) is critical.
Cloud storage solutions have a wide range of applications across various sectors:
Business Continuity and Disaster Recovery: Cloud storage offers a safe haven for critical business data, ensuring it's accessible even during unforeseen circumstances.
Collaboration and Teamwork: Cloud-based solutions facilitate seamless teamwork by allowing multiple users to access and edit files simultaneously.
Data Analysis and Insights: Cloud storage facilitates data analysis, allowing businesses to extract valuable insights from large datasets.
Personal Data Management: Individuals can store and manage photos, documents, and other personal files conveniently and securely.
